Today I talk with Baylor from the Rodale Institute in Kutztown, PA. Baylor is the Animal Husbandry and Field Technician for the institute and focuses on their pastured pig operation. The Institute is a beautiful farm that not only has hands on experience in various sustainable agriculture endeavors, they also are a research facility that tracks and collects data on their various efforts at improving the sustainable agriculture model.
